Questions on Proposed Legislation (19 Oct 2016)

Seán Barrett: The Minister of State, Deputy Eoghan Murphy, is carrying out a review of the motor insurance industry. A very serious matter has come to my attention regarding to a company called Setanta that has gone into liquidation. This company was registered in Malta but never carried out any business there. It came into this country and, under EU regulations, was allowed to trade here. The amount...
